Muskoka Lakes Highlights
The Muskoka Lakes region is defined by its dramatic Precambrian Shield landscape and complex waterway systems. This selection highlights the cascades where Lake Muskoka drains into the Moon River at Bala, alongside secluded falls like Bemrose and Clark. The list includes Huckleberry Point, featuring billion-year-old rock formations, and glacial lakes such as Round and Clear Lake. These sites represent the area's natural transition from dense forest to rugged shoreline, offering specific points for observing local hydrology and geology.
Bala Falls
A series of cascades where Lake Muskoka empties into the Moon River. It is a central landmark in the town of Bala.

Huckleberry Point
A rocky lookout featuring billion-year-old Precambrian Shield granite, providing elevated views of Lake Muskoka.
Round Lake
A freshwater lake located west of Bala, characterized by its rocky shoreline and proximity to the Moon River.
Clear Lake
A glacial lake south of Torrance, known for its water clarity and typical Muskoka Shield topography.

Bala North Falls
The northern section of the waterfalls in Bala, where the Moon River begins its descent from Lake Muskoka.
